Osteo Catherine Spiteri answering FAQ - Can osteopathy help with jaw & TMJ issues?
Lots of people come in to see osteopaths about TMJ issues or jaw issues
TMJ stands for temporomandibular joint. So it is actually your jaw joint, coming in through there.
And when they come see us, we assess to see what the rest of the muscles of the face and mouth are doing. Including the neck, front and back, underneath the chin. We can even pop a glove on and see what the tissues are doing inside the mouth and jaw and under the tongue and see what's relating to the reason why you're coming in
Common Conditions Treated:
Jaw clenching and bruxism (teeth grinding).
Clicking or popping jaw joints.
Locking of the jaw.
Tension headaches stemming from the jaw.
